**Contractor Notice — Helix Door Sensor Recall, Brantley Works**

All Helix-4 door sensors on the ground floor are being recalled and replaced this fortnight. Visiting contractors should expect the affected doors to remain in manual mode until replacements arrive. Please sign in with facilities before starting work each day. To access the affected corridors during the recall period, use the code below.

staff pass of fajof-fawif = bdg-ES-2

## Approvals: Relevance Tuning Notes

Changes to Brindlewick's search relevance weights (field boosts, synonym maps, decay curves) require documented approval before merge. Plugin authors proposing custom scorers must attach before/after metrics from the Larkmoor evaluation set. Tuning notes are archived per release and reviewed quarterly. All relevance changes must be approved by the person listed below.

signatory, yahog-badug: Quenix Ulaael

# Service Accounts: String Extraction

The `extract-i18n` script pulls translatable strings from all Bramblewick repos and pushes them to the Glossa service. It runs under the `i18n-extractor` service account. Do not run it under your personal account; Glossa rate-limits individual users aggressively. The account has write access to the staging catalog only. Set the token in your shell before invoking the script. The current staging token is below.

API key for kahap-kafog: zpat15_6qzxZ7YR8aDwjmp